A quote from the Terms and Conditions on the Accommodation Direct website (source)

Quote:
5. Copyright
…….
5.3 www.northerncape-direct.com claims copyright to the electronic images of the photographic material supplied by advertisers, excepting photographs pertaining to the South African National Parks which have been clearly marked as the property of SANParks.


Having a closer look, at the bottom of the photos, they indicate that the photos is copyright by SANParks….BUT……now the question, does the photos we post on the forum become the property of SANParks? No it does not. I love sharing information through my photos on the SANParks forum….but I don’t really like the idea that these photos then end up being used on commercial websites.

Jumbo wrote:
Having a closer look, at the bottom of the photos, they indicate that the photos is copyright by SANParks….BUT……now the question, does the photos we post on the forum become the property of SANParks? No it does not. I love sharing information through my photos on the SANParks forum….but I don’t really like the idea that these photos then end up being used on commercial websites.

The question of where the copyright resides is dependent of the website you use to host your images. If the hosting platform states that by uploading the images you transfer copyright, or something in that direction, to them then it becomes a grey area. In my case I host these pictures myself so there is no question of where the copyright resides.
